The City of Casper Planning & Zoning Commission held a public meeting on August 13, 2026, to consider several land use and zoning matters. Key procurement-related discussions included a conditional use permit amendment for a commercial parking lot at 1023 South Boxelder Street, which involved temporary and permanent vehicular access changes during a multi-year street reconstruction project. The commission approved the permanent access request after reviewing a traffic impact study and public comments. Another significant item was the vacation and replat of five lots into two at 1023 North Kimble Street to facilitate residential development; the commission recommended approval despite some neighborhood concerns about drainage and traffic, noting that these issues would be addressed during future building permit processes. Additionally, a conditional use permit was approved to allow a security residence within an industrial zoning district at 535 North Lennox Street, intended to provide on-site security for stored materials. The commission also reviewed an annexation and replatting proposal to create a new residential lot with a condition requiring the property owner to share costs for potential future street extension. No direct contract awards or vendor selections were discussed, but the meeting included decisions affecting future capital improvements and land development that could influence procurement activities related to infrastructure and construction.
